Output fb4d3266ebe8717159763843950eee2d2def562bc50d97c24350c4c389f62fa9:0

value
164639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e590621e30dad32f4715b93c348a869fae5648b OP_EQUAL
address
38qHGzuzntLASQcQBqGteXwzHtTNnzUz38
transaction
fb4d3266ebe8717159763843950eee2d2def562bc50d97c24350c4c389f62fa9
spent
true